Description
Present article considers the angular dependence of intensity of scattered radiation for associated interacting waves in a two-dimensional space. The dependence of intensity of scattered radiation on scattering angle and size of area of localization of pump wave has been determined. It has been shown that with increase of scattering angle, the intensity increases. (author)
